Murder and Gang-rape of Two Teenage Girls Causes Outrage in Bayelsa and Murder of Two Teenage Girls Causes Outrage in Bayelsa

 
 
In another outrageous case of impunity, two teenage girls were violently gang raped to death at different locations in the Bayelsa state capital, Yenagoa.
 
Totally outraged by the barbaric and shameful act, Women Lawyers under the aegis of International Federation of Women Lawyers (FIDA) condemned the act and noted that the perpetrators must face the full weight of the law.
 
According to Nigerian Tribune, the Chairperson of FIDA, Barrister (Mrs.) Dise Ogbise Erhisere and other professionals in state expressed anger of the gang related and allay the fear that parents would pay through their nose to get justice, even as they urged parents to always seek redress in court over violation of their teenage girl child.
 
Noting that FIDA would support them to win the legal battle, Ogbise-Erhisere said two teenage girls between the ages of 15 and 16 years old that were violently raped to death by gang of boys at difference location in the state.
 
Accordingly, FiDA pointed that the 15year old girl (names withheld) was raped by a gang of boys at uncompleted building along the D.S.P. Alamieyeseigha Expressway,‎ while the 16 years old girl suffered same fate at another location, weekend in Yenagoa.
 
‎The female lawyers, regretted, the refusal of victims' parent to seek arrest of the rapists and pursue prosecution.
 
Ogbise-Erhisere, ‎expressed disappointment over a ridiculous settlement proposal made by one of the suspect’s parent in one of the reported cases over the weekend to offer the victim N10, 000 and a rubber of rice to close the case.
 
The Chairperson called on victims' parents not to settle rape cases outside of the court in order for offenders to face the full weight of the law as well as serve as a deterrent to others.
 
Ogbise-Erhisere, expressed her displeasure over the act against innocent girls in society who go about their lawful duties and call on relevant security agencies to be alert to curb the increasing cases of this social vice.
 
She therefore advised parents to warn their male children to desist from the shameful act that attracts the wrath of God and punishable by life imprisonment in law.
